20-year-old identified in Richmond homicide investigation | Crime News

Richmond police released the identity of a man killed near Creighton Court earlier this month.

The incident took place on May 16 around 8:30 p.m., as officers were called to the 2100 block of Creighton Road for reports of a shooting.

At the scene police discovered a man suffering an apparent gunshot wound who was later pronounced dead at the scene.

Police identified the victim as Keshon Liverman, 20, of Richmond.

The Medical Examiner has yet to determine the victim’s cause and manner of death.
